  13. Hey Bone, yes as I said in my first post, I rescribed the model and riveted it. Old monogram kits are so beautifull and well shaped, that this procedure was more like a fun moment during the build, rather than a PITA. Also drilled the exhausts to make them look more realistic and added some static discargers from aluminum tubes. Also the landing lights where made by clear plastic rod and painted silver. Then added the kit part which at the end turned more realistic. Everything else was aftermarket upgrades.

  15. Greetings to all, This B-25J immediately took my attention and had to depict it. Monogram kit, rescribed, riveted, eduard PE in some places, pitot made by two aluminium tubes, engine static discargers by aluminium tubes, drilled exhausts, quickboost gun barrels, true details wheels, painted on marking with selfmade masks.... and thats all I think.   16. Man excellent job on converting this beast to Su-30MK. You've done marvelous job on the paintjob as well considering it is painted with spray bottles! One question!! How did you find fitting the Quickboost correction nose on the model?? From my personal experience it has the worst fit ever from all the other aftermarket noses (a huge step is created of almost 2-3mm), while it has serius errors on its shape as well! In my opinion Pisco models correction nose or even better the Miniarm version of this are the best choises by far.
